Be + going to
Prediction with evidence
Plans
Intentions
¨ Look at those clouds! It's going to rain.¨
¨ I'm going to spend Christmas in France. ¨.
¨ He's going to eat less sugar this year. ¨

Will
Predictions based on opinion
Offer, request
Promises
Instant decisions
¨ I'll drive you to the airport.¨
I'll phone you later
I'll open the door
¨ In 2100, people will live on Mars. ¨
Present Continuous
Arrangement
¨ Alex and I are having lunch this afternoon. "
¨ Tonight we're playing football. ¨
Present Simple
Timetable
¨ Tomorrow we have history classes "
¨ The train arrives at 9 o'clock next Saturday."
